Rapid Characterization and Prediction of Biomass Properties via Statistical Techniques

  • The use of renewable energies has been required to diminish the dependency on fossil fuels. As one of clean energy sources biomass has been extensively studied because various biomass resources necessitated rapid characterization of their chemical and physical properties in an on-line or real-time basis. For such an analysis near-infrared (NIR) spectroscopy has been successfully applied because of its non-invasive and informative characteristics. In this work, the applicability of nonlinear chemometric techniques based on biomass near infrared (NIR) data is evaluated for the rapid prediction of ash/char contents in different types of biomass. The prediction results of various prediction models and the effect of using preprocessing methods for NIR data are compared using six types of biomass NIR data. The results showed that nonlinear prediction models yielded better prediction performance than linear ones. It also turned out that by adopting the use of proper preprocessing methods the performance of prediction of biomass properties improved.

Activities of Daily Living and Health-Related Quality of Life (HRQoL) of Centenarians in Busan (부산지역 백세인의 일상활동 수행능력과 건강관련 삶의 질)

  • Purpose: The aim of the study was to identify the relationships among age, activities of daily living and health-related quality of life (HRQoL) for centenarians in Busan. Methods: Forty-nine centenarians (2 males and 47 females) participated in the study, done from April to July, 2006. Pace-to-face interviews were used to collect data. Activities of daily living were measured using K-ADL, K-IADL and health-related quality of life, using the Short Form Health Survey (SF-36). Results: Over 50% of the centenarians reported independence for six-items but not for bathing. With regard to type of dependency, 77.6% were independent in transferring, 71.4%, in using the toilet, 67.3%, in feeding and in continence and 57.1% in dressing but just 24.5% were independent in bathing. Age was significantly associated with K-IADL (r= -.303, p= .03). The centenarians were more impaired in physical health components compared to mental health components for health-related quality of life. Conclusion: These results may contribute to a better understanding of activities of daily living and health-related quality of life of centenarians. The findings are relevant to health professionals, in particular professionals who are developing wellness programs to optimize health-related quality of life and functional status for the extremely old age population.

A Study on the Smoking Condition and Smoking Related Knowledge and Attitudes in White Color Workers (사업장 근로자의 흡연실태, 흡연지식 및 흡연태도에 관한 연구)

  • Purpose: This cross-sectional study was to find out smoking condition, smoking related knowledge and attitudes of white color workers to provide baseline data which were to develope smoking cessation programs. Methods: The subjects were 303 workers in G-city. Data were collected from July 1st to Aug. 31st 2003 by self-reported questionnaire. Data were analyzed by descriptive statistics, t-test, ANOVA, and Duncan's multiple comparison test, using SAS-pc 8.0 version. Results: Average age of the laborers was 32.3 years, and 50.7% of male were smoking currently, and 2.4% of female were so. Starting age of smokers was average 20.1 and smoking period was average 12.4 years. Majority of smokers smoked more than one pack of cigarettes in a day. Average points of nicotine dependency was 3.9 out of 10 and 12.5% were more than 7. Those who wanted to 'quit smoking very soon' and 'decided to quit smoking right now' were 29.1%. But those who got any helps and advices from professional experts in smoking cessation were 6.4%. 83.5% of the smokers had tried to quit smoking but failed due to their stress(44.6%), lack of will(36.6%) etc. Laborers knowledge related smoking score were average 11points out of 15, and attitudes were average 75.7points out of 125. Smokers showed significantly low knowledge(p=.012), and more allowing attitudes(p=.001). Conclusions: The smoking cessation programs for the workers should consist of stress management skills, and strengthened willingness. And should be run the program for those who want to 'quit smoking very soon' and 'decided to quit smoking right now' first of all.

Relationship between declining oil use and electrification (탈석유화와 전기화의 관계 분석)

  • After the oil crisis in 1970s, many countries have tried to reduce oil dependency. Especially, in Korea, rapid declining oil consumption has speedily brought to electrification and a surge in electricity demand. This paper attempts to estimate the relationship between declining oil use and electrification in Korea using OECD panel data covering from 1985 to 2011. To this end, random effect model and fixed effect model are employed. The increase in the ratio of energy oil to total energy consumption by 10%p leads to reduce the electricity demand by about 15%. This result can be useful information to cope with the recent crisis of electric power. In addition, industrial sector is ranked in forth the ratio of industrial electricity use to total electricity use according to the result of comparative analysis of electricity consumption by use in OECD countries. Therefore, industrial sector should be treated as the main target of demand-side management policies for electricity.

Development and Evaluation of a Nutrition Education Program on Sodium Reduction in Elementary School Students (초등학생 대상 싱겁게 먹기 영양교육 프로그램의 개발 및 효과평가)

  • This study was to develop and evaluate a nutrition education program to reduce dietary sodium. The school children (218 boys, 226 girls), from 8 elementary schools in the city of Daegu, Korea, were involved in this study. This research was based on the data from two groups of elementary school children, the "education" group (n = 240), and "no-education" group (n = 204). Educational media and programs were developed to educate the education group for four weeks and were presented on the web (www.saltdown.com). After education, the preference for a non-salty taste in the education group increased 10%, compared with those who preferred a non-salty taste before education. There was a significant change away from a preference for a salty taste and a rise in the mean score for nutrition knowledge and dietary attitude in the education group compared to the no-education group (p < 0.05). This study indicates that school children can reduce their dependency on preference for a salty taste and change their high-salt dietary behavior after the education.

Numerical Study of Agitation Performance in the Mud Tank of On-shore Drilling (육상 시추용 머드탱크의 교반성능에 대한 수치해석적 연구)

  • The drilling mud is essentially used in oil and gas development. There are several roles of using the drilling mud, such as cleaning the bottomhole, cooling and lubricating the drill bit and string, transporting the cuttings to the surface, keeping and adjusting the wellbore pressure, and preventing the collapse of the wellbore. The fragments from rocks and micro-sized bubbles generated by the high pressure are mixed in the drilling mud. The systems to separate those mixtures and to keep the uniformly maintained quality of drilling mud are required. In this study, the simulation is conducted to verify the performance of the mud tank's agitation capacity. The primary role of the mud tank is the mixing of mud at the surface with controlling the mud condition. The container type is chosen as a mud tank pursuing efficient transport and better management of equipment. The single- and two-phase simulations about the agitation in the mud tank are performed to analyze and identify the inner flow behavior. The convergence of results is obtained for the vertical- and axis-direction velocity vector fields based on the grid-dependency tests. The mixing time analysis depending on the multiphase flow conditions indicates that the utilization of a two-stepped impeller with a smaller size provides less time for mixing. This study's results are expected to be utilized as the preliminary data to develop the mixing and integrating equipment of the onshore drilling mud system.

The Relationship between Korea Agricultural Productions and Greenhouse Gas Emissions Using Environmental Kuznets Curve (환경쿠즈네츠곡선을 이용한 한국의 농업 생산과 온실가스 배출의 관계 분석)

  • Purpose - The purpose of this study was to investigate the relationship between Korea agricultural productions and Greenhouse Gas (GHG) emissions based on Environmental Kuznets Curve (EKC) hypothesis. Design/methodology/approach - This study utilized time series data of economic growth, greenhouse gas, agricultural productions, trade dependency, and energy usages. In order to econometric procedure of EKC hypothesis, this study utilized unit root test and cointegration test to check staionarity of each variable and also adopted Vector Error Correction Model (VECM) and Ordinary Least Square (OLS) to analyze the short and long run relationships. Findings - In the short run, greenhouse gas emissions resulting from economic growth show an inverse U-shape relationship, and an increase in agricultural production and energy consumption led to increase in greenhouse gas emission. In the long run, total GHG emissions and CO2 emissions show an N-shaped relationship with economic growth, and an increase in agricultural production has resulted in a decrease in total GHG and CO2 emissions. However, methane (CH4) and nitrous oxide (N2O) emissions showed an inverse U-shape relationship with economic growth, which indicated the environment and production process of agricultural production. Research implications or Originality - Korea agricultural production has different effects on the GHG emission sources, and in particular, methane (CH4) and nitrous oxide (N2O) emissions show to increase as the agricultural production expansions, so policy or technological development in related sector is required. Especially, in the context of the 2030 GHG reduction road-map, if GHG-related reduction technologies or policies are spread, national GHG emission reduction targets can be achieved and this is possible to predict the decline in production in the sector and damage to the related industries.
